HX54 LHJ is a 2004 Iveco Daily 35C15 Mwb in White with a 2,300cc diesel engine. This vehicle has been through 25 MOT tests with a personal pass rate of 68%.
Across all 2004 Iveco Daily 35C15 Mwb models, the average MOT pass rate is 63.3% with a typical mileage of 112,002 miles. This particular vehicle has performed better than the average for its year.
The most common reason a Iveco Daily 35C15 Mwb fails its MOT is parking brake: efficiency below requirements, accounting for 1,299 recorded failures. If you're considering buying HX54 LHJ, it's worth having these areas checked by a mechanic before committing.
The Iveco Daily 35C15 Mwb typically stays on UK roads for around 22 years. At 22 years old, this Iveco Daily 35C15 Mwb is approaching the upper end of the typical lifespan for this model.
